CANON TR8520 AND WPA3 WIFI
I am having an issue with connecting my Canon TR8520 printer to my wireless internet. I just switched my wifi modem, now my printer won't connect. I am not asked for the password during set up. I have contacted Canon and was advised, the printer is looking for WPA2 connection … and my WIFI is WPA3. I have called technical support with Xfinity to no avail. They just keep sending me back to Canon. Please advise how to connect my printer, please. I have the new white box modem.

That is not the right answer, as the printer only supports WPA2, Xfinity should fix the issue that the XB8 support WPA3(-personal). BTW the change your security mode article is incorrect: you cannot change security via the admin tool. If you change it via the app, it changes the security for ALL devices, so not a good solution if only the printer needs it. When can we expect WPA3 support on XB8?
